Looking for the guts to the GM truck cargo lamps 5965873. Any universal socket in auto parts stores wont fit as they all today are sized differently and you just can't cut up the housing to make it fit. I tried two .... I did retro fit others parts together but would like to replace them all and replace all my gaskets as well which I already have.... Any one have a source ? Do not want to convert to LED ?
